Queen Elizabeth Opens New Royal Papworth Hospital Building During Cambridge Visit

Britain’s Queen Elizabeth opened the new Royal Papworth Hospital Tuesday, July 9, during a visit to Cambridge.
The Queen met staff and patients during her visit before she unveiled a plaque to mark the opening of the hospital’s new building.
During a busy day in Cambridge for the queen, she visited the National Institute of Agricultural Botany on its centenary. The queen had been a visitor to the institute fifty years ago in 1969. (Reuters)
